CONTENTS

    Unlocking Online Security: The Power of Reverse Proxy Servers

    avatar
    BrowserScan
    ·August 14, 2023
    ·11 min read

    In today's digital age, online security has become a paramount concern for individuals and businesses alike. With cyber threats lurking at every corner of the internet, it is crucial to employ robust measures to protect sensitive information and maintain anonymity. One such measure that has gained significant attention is the use of reverse proxy servers. These servers act as an intermediary between clients and web servers, effectively hiding the client's identity and enhancing online security.

    Reverse proxy servers work by intercepting requests from clients and forwarding them to the appropriate web server. This process allows the server to act as a shield, preventing direct access to the client's IP address and other identifying information. By doing so, reverse proxy servers make it incredibly difficult for malicious actors to track or target individuals online.

    But why is this important? Well, in an era where data breaches and identity theft have become commonplace, safeguarding personal information has never been more critical. Whether you're browsing the web, accessing sensitive business data, or simply communicating with others online, your privacy should never be compromised. Reverse proxy servers offer a valuable solution by adding an extra layer of protection against potential threats.

    Moreover, reverse proxy servers play a vital role in maintaining anonymity while using antidetect browsers. These specialized browsers are designed to prevent websites from detecting and tracking user activity through advanced fingerprinting techniques. By routing traffic through a reverse proxy server, users can effectively mask their digital fingerprints and avoid detection.

    When it comes to choosing the right reverse proxy server for your needs, there are several factors to consider. The server's performance capabilities, security features, and compatibility with different applications all play a crucial role in determining its effectiveness. Additionally, considering your specific requirements and budget is essential in making an informed decision.

    Understanding Reverse Proxy Servers

    Reverse proxy servers play a crucial role in enhancing online security and protecting user identities. By acting as an intermediary between clients and servers, reverse proxy servers offer several benefits that contribute to a safer online experience. In this section, we will delve into the definition, purpose, and functioning of reverse proxy servers.

    The definition and purpose of reverse proxy servers

    To understand reverse proxy servers, it is essential to first grasp the concept of a traditional proxy server. A traditional proxy server acts as an intermediary between clients (such as web browsers) and servers (hosting websites or services). It receives client requests, forwards them to the appropriate server, retrieves the response, and sends it back to the client.

    On the other hand, a reverse proxy server operates in a similar manner but from the perspective of the server. Instead of forwarding client requests to multiple servers, it receives requests on behalf of one or more backend servers. This means that clients interact directly with the reverse proxy server without being aware of the actual backend server handling their request.

    The purpose of using a reverse proxy server is manifold. Firstly, it helps distribute incoming client requests across multiple backend servers. This load balancing technique ensures that no single server becomes overwhelmed with traffic and improves overall performance and responsiveness.

    Secondly, reverse proxies provide an additional layer of security by acting as a shield between clients and backend servers. They can inspect incoming requests for potential threats or malicious activity before forwarding them to the appropriate backend server. This ability helps prevent direct access to sensitive resources by hiding their location behind the reverse proxy.

    How reverse proxy servers work

    Now that we have established what reverse proxy servers are and their purpose let's explore how they actually work. When a client sends a request to access a website or service protected by a reverse proxy server, the request first reaches the reverse proxy.

    The reverse proxy then evaluates various factors such as load balancing algorithms or predefined rules to determine the most suitable backend server to handle the request. Once identified, the reverse proxy forwards the request to the selected backend server.

    During this process, the reverse proxy server can perform additional tasks such as caching frequently accessed content. By storing and serving cached content directly from its memory, the reverse proxy reduces the load on backend servers and improves overall response times.

    Furthermore, reverse proxies often employ SSL/TLS termination, allowing them to handle encrypted HTTPS connections on behalf of backend servers. This capability enhances security by offloading resource-intensive encryption and decryption processes from backend servers while still ensuring secure communication with clients.

    In summary, reverse proxy servers act as intermediaries between clients and backend servers, distributing client requests, enhancing security measures, and improving overall performance. Their ability to handle various tasks such as load balancing, caching, and SSL/TLS termination makes them valuable tools in maintaining a secure online environment. In the following sections, we will explore how these capabilities contribute specifically to online security and identity protection.

    Enhancing Online Security with Reverse Proxy Servers

    Reverse proxy servers play a crucial role in enhancing online security. By acting as an intermediary between clients and servers, they provide several benefits that help protect against various threats and vulnerabilities. In this section, we will explore the advantages of using reverse proxy servers for online security and how they can safeguard your sensitive data.

    One of the primary benefits of utilizing reverse proxy servers is their ability to protect against Distributed Denial of Service (DDoS) attacks. These malicious attacks aim to overwhelm a server or network by flooding it with an excessive amount of traffic. However, reverse proxy servers act as a shield, absorbing and analyzing incoming requests before forwarding them to the intended destination. This process allows them to identify and block suspicious traffic patterns associated with DDoS attacks, effectively mitigating their impact.

    Additionally, reverse proxy servers enhance online security by implementing SSL/TLS encryption protocols. Encryption ensures that data transmitted between clients and servers remains confidential and secure from potential eavesdroppers. When a client initiates a connection with a website through a reverse proxy server, the server establishes an encrypted connection with the client using SSL/TLS certificates. This encryption prevents unauthorized access and protects sensitive information such as login credentials, personal details, or financial transactions from being intercepted or tampered with during transmission.

    Furthermore, reverse proxy servers often include advanced security features such as web application firewalls (WAFs). WAFs act as a protective barrier between clients and web applications, monitoring incoming requests for malicious activities or known attack patterns. By analyzing HTTP traffic in real-time, WAFs can detect and block various types of attacks including SQL injection, cross-site scripting (XSS), or remote file inclusion (RFI). This proactive defense mechanism adds an extra layer of security to your web applications by preventing unauthorized access or exploitation attempts.

    Another notable advantage of using reverse proxy servers for online security is their capability to cache static content. Caching involves storing frequently accessed resources such as images, CSS files, or JavaScript libraries on the reverse proxy server. When a client requests these resources, the server can serve them directly from its cache instead of forwarding the request to the origin server. This reduces the load on the origin server and improves website performance. Additionally, caching helps protect against certain types of attacks like Distributed Denial of Service (DDoS) attacks by absorbing excessive traffic and preventing it from reaching the origin server.

    Protecting Your Identity Online with Reverse Proxy Servers

    In today's digital age, where online privacy is becoming increasingly important, protecting your identity online has become a top priority. One powerful tool that can help in achieving this is the use of reverse proxy servers. These servers play a crucial role in anonymizing your online identity and ensuring that your personal information remains secure.

    One of the primary functions of reverse proxy servers is to mask your IP address and location. When you connect to the internet, your device is assigned a unique IP address that can be used to track your online activities and identify your physical location. However, when you use a reverse proxy server, it acts as an intermediary between your device and the websites you visit. It forwards your requests to these websites on your behalf, effectively hiding your real IP address and replacing it with its own. This makes it virtually impossible for anyone to trace back your online activities to your actual location.

    By using a reverse proxy server, you also prevent tracking and surveillance by various entities such as advertisers, government agencies, or hackers. These entities often employ sophisticated tracking techniques to monitor users' online behavior and collect their personal data without their consent. With a reverse proxy server in place, all incoming requests are first routed through the server before reaching their intended destination. This process effectively breaks the direct connection between you and the website you're visiting, making it extremely difficult for trackers to follow your digital footprint.

    Furthermore, reverse proxy servers offer an added layer of encryption to enhance the security of your online communications. When you access a website directly, the data exchanged between your device and the site may not always be encrypted, leaving it vulnerable to interception by malicious actors. However, when you connect through a reverse proxy server, all communication between you and the website is encrypted using advanced cryptographic protocols. This ensures that even if someone manages to intercept the data being transmitted, they won't be able to decipher its contents.

    Another advantage of using a reverse proxy server is its ability to distribute traffic across multiple servers, which can help protect against distributed denial-of-service (DDoS) attacks. In a DDoS attack, a large number of compromised devices flood a target website with an overwhelming amount of traffic, causing it to become inaccessible. By using a reverse proxy server, incoming requests are spread across different servers, effectively mitigating the impact of such attacks and ensuring that your online activities remain uninterrupted.

    Choosing the Right Reverse Proxy Server

    Choosing the right reverse proxy server is crucial for ensuring optimal performance and security for your online activities. There are several factors to consider when selecting a reverse proxy server that meets your specific needs.

    One of the primary considerations is the performance and scalability of the reverse proxy server. It should be able to handle high volumes of traffic efficiently, without causing any significant delays or disruptions. Look for a server that offers load balancing capabilities, as this can distribute incoming requests across multiple servers, ensuring a smooth and seamless user experience.

    In addition to performance, security features should also be a top priority when choosing a reverse proxy server. Look for servers that offer robust security measures such as SSL/TLS encryption, which ensures that all data transmitted between the client and the server remains secure and protected from potential threats. The server should also have built-in protection against common types of cyber attacks, such as DDoS attacks, SQL injections, and cross-site scripting (XSS) attacks.

    Customization options are another important consideration when selecting a reverse proxy server. Different websites and applications may have unique requirements, so it's essential to choose a server that allows you to customize its settings according to your specific needs. This includes the ability to configure caching rules, URL rewriting, access control lists (ACLs), and other advanced features that can enhance the performance and security of your online presence.

    Lastly, consider the reputation and reliability of the reverse proxy server provider. Look for providers with a proven track record in delivering reliable services and excellent customer support. Reading reviews and testimonials from other users can provide valuable insights into their experiences with different providers.

    In conclusion, choosing the right reverse proxy server is crucial for enhancing online security and protecting your identity. Consider factors such as performance, security features, customization options, reputation, and reliability when making your decision. By selecting a reliable and secure reverse proxy server that meets your specific needs, you can ensure optimal performance while keeping your online activities safe and protected.

    See Also

    Maximize Online Security with Proxy Servers: Unblock Websites Safely

    The Synergy of Proxy Servers and SSL for Enhanced Online Security

    Considerations for Using a Proxy to Enhance Online Security

    The Crucial Role of Proxy and Firewall in Online Security

    Understanding the Significance of HTTP Proxy in Online Security